Key Drivers of ACL Reconstruction Market Growth

Majority of times, one of the key reasons for ACL injuries is varied sport activities such as football, basketball, downhill skiing, soccer, gymnastics, in which there are abrupt halts and changes in direction of a player. Thus, increase in number of injuries due to sport activities is projected to generate remarkable sales opportunities in the global ACL reconstruction market in the years ahead.

The prevalence of ACL injuries is high among skeletally immature athletes. Thus, growing number of children participating in various sports activities is likely to result into increased number of ACL injuries, and thereby exceptional demand avenues for players in the market.
